Funeral director and author Jodi Clock knows personally how each person finds a grief style that’s the best, healthy fit for themselves.  As host of the “I Woke Up Dead - Now What?” podcast, Jodi is having conversations about our common experiences with death, shares best practices, and asks the tough questions in order to prepare for end-of-life realities we all will face.   Jodi learned valuable life lessons about grief and loss after experiencing the death of both her parents when Jodi was in her 20’s.  As a funeral director, she’s seen all the aspects of grief and how every individual has their own personal style of grief.   In her newest book “It’s Complicated!” - What You Should Know About: Social Security, Medicare, Medicaid, Long Term Care, End-of-Life Wishes and more”, Jodi provides guidance to help people advocate for themselves, know what questions to ask.  All too often people receive well intended mis-information.  Jodi’s book gives expert advice based on both her professional and personal experiences.   Connect with Jodi Clock at jodiclock.com.   Get your copy of “It’s Complicated! - What You Should Know About: Medicare, Medicaid, Social Security, Long Term Care, End-of-Life Planning and more” here.
